Summary of Reviews

We have read all expert and user reviews on the Rattan Quercus. In summary, this is what cyclists think.

14 reasons to buy

  • Rattan offers the Quercus with the choice of one or two 960Wh batteries.
  • Testers relish the quick throttle acceleration and responsive pedal assist.
  • The FastAce hydraulic brakes demonstrate strong stopping power in testing.
  • Experts find the Quercus comfortable over light off-road terrains and bumpy pavement.
  • The Quercus comes with fenders, a rear rack rated for 300lb, a headlight, and a taillight with brake activation and turn signals.
  • Most testers praise the motor’s climbing performance, saying it handles steep inclines well.
  • The Quercus has an above-average payload capacity of 450lb.
  • Experts appreciate the comfortable upright riding position.
  • The 4.5A charger delivers quick charging times.
  • Using PAS 5 and Normal assist mode, a 185lb tester of the single-battery build gets 55 miles of range.
  • The Quercus comes with dual-legged and single-sided kickstands.
  • The color display has a USB-A port to charge devices on the go.
  • Reviewers say the Quercus is easy to maneuver for a heavy e-bike.
  • The choice of cast mag wheels mean broken spokes aren’t a worry.

8 reasons not to buy

  • Testers reach speeds over 30mph using the throttle and pedal assist, breaching e-bike speed limits.
  • Weighing 82lb or 93lb with the second battery, the Quercus is heavy, even for a cargo bike.
  • One tester describes the initial power delivery as jumpy, whether using throttle or pedal assist.
  • The bike’s stated fit is 5’3” to 6’5”. While a 6’5” rider finds it comfortable, riders at the shorter end may not fit due to the 32.6” minimum seat height.
  • The display is difficult to read through polarized sunglasses.
  • A tester complains that the chain rubs the center-mounted kickstand and the derailleur cable.
  • The Quercus lacks footrests, a rear wheel guard, and passenger-carrying accessories, making it less passenger-friendly.
  • Reviewers say the assembly instructions are unclear.

Bottom line

Rattan’s Quercus is a utility e-bike with fat tires, a 750W motor, a 960Wh battery, and an optional second 960Wh battery. Testers praise the quick acceleration, strong brakes, and comfortable ride. The range, climbing performance, and high payload capacity also impress. However, the 30mph top speed means the bike is illegal to ride on public roads in the US. Other drawbacks include a jerky initial power delivery, high weight, chain rub, and an exaggerated fit range. Despite these flaws, experts consider the Quercus a solid contender in the entry-level utility e-bike segment.
